The Chromatic Confocal Sensors market pertains to the industry focused on the development and application of chromatic confocal sensors, which are optical sensors used for precise measurement of surface profiles, thickness, and 3D shapes. These sensors operate by analyzing the wavelength of light reflected from a surface, with the reflected light's color corresponding to the distance of the surface from the sensor. This technology enables high-resolution measurements in applications where accuracy and non-contact sensing are critical. The market for chromatic confocal sensors is driven by their widespread use in industries such as automotive, electronics, manufacturing, medical devices, and robotics, where they are employed in quality control, surface inspection, and precision measurement tasks. Their ability to operate in challenging environments and deliver reliable results contributes to the growing demand for these sensors. Dominating Region: Asia-Pacific is the largest market for chromatic confocal sensors, driven by the region's strong electronics manufacturing sector. China, Japan, and South Korea are key markets in the region.
Dominating Segment: Point chromatic confocal sensors hold the largest market share due to their versatility and wide range of applications in industries like semiconductors, electronics, and precision machine parts.

March 2024: Micro-Epsilon expanded its confocal chromatic sensors by adding a new precision sensor confocalDT IFS2407-1.5 explicitly designed for curved and structured surfaces.
